I believe the book of Zechariah has insight into end time prophesy in chapter 14

Zechariah 14:1 Behold the day of the Lord commeth, and thy spoil shall be divided in the midst of thee.

14:2 For I will gather all nations against Jerusalem to battle; and the city shall be taken, and the houses riffled, and the woman ravished, and half of the city shall go forth into captivity, and the residue of the people shall not be cut off from the city.

14:3 Then shall the Lord go forth, and fight against those nations, as when he fought in the day of battle.

14:4 And his feet shall stand in that day upon the mount of Olives, which is before Jerusalem on the east, and the mount of Olives shall cleve in the midst thereeof toward the east and toward the west, and there shall be a very great valley; and half of the mountain shall remove toward the north and half of it toward the south.

14:5 And ye shall flee to the valley of mountains; for the valley of mountains shall reach unto Azal; yea, ye shall flee, like as ye fled from before the earthquake in the days of Uzziah king of Judah, and the Lord my God shall come, and all the saints with thee.

This is speaking of national Isreal during the tribulation, not the church, and I believe scripture backs this up. there are several things to observe, Who are the nations? where is the location? (I contend that it is literal, Jerusalem) And note Christ is returning to fight against those nations Zech 14:5 and the armies that surround Jerusalem will be destroyed Zech 14:12 but the residue that is left of all the nations which came against Jerusalem shall go up from year to year to worship the King, the Lord of hosts, and to keep the feast of tabernacles.

This is after the tribulation when all the residue of earth shall worship the Lord during the tribulation.

Why this is Isreal:

Zech 12:2 Behold, I will make Jerusalem a cup of trembling unto all the people round about, when they shall be in the siege both against Juda and Jerusalem.

Zech 12:3 And in that day will I make Jerusalem a burdensome stone for all people: all that burden themselves with it shall be cut in pieces, though all people of the earth be gathered together against it.

Zech 12:8 In that day shall the Lord defend the inhabitants of Jerusalem; and he that is feeble among them at that day shall be as David; and the house of David shall be as God, as the angel of the Lord before them.

Zech 12:9 And it shall come to pass in that day, that I will seek to destroy all nations that come against Jerusalem.

Zech 12:10 And I will pour upon the house of David, and upon the inhabitants of Jerusalem, the spirit of grace and of suplications; and they shall look upon me whom they have pierced, and they shall mourn for him, as one mourneth for his only son, and shall be in bitterness for him, as one that is in bitterness for his only son.

Zech 13:6 And one shall say unto him, what are these wounds in thine hands? then he shall answer, those with which I was wounded in the hose of my friends.

Zech 13:7 Awake, O sword, against my shepard, and against the man that is my fellow, saith the Lord of hosts: smite the shepard, and the sheep shall be scattered: and I will turn my hand upon the little ones.

Zech 13:8 And it shall come to pass, that in all the land, saith the Lord, two parts therein shall be cut of and die; but the third shall be left therein,

Zech 13:9 And I will Bring the third part through the fire, and will refine them as silver is refined, and as gold is tried: they shall call on my name, and I will hear them: I will say, It is my people: and they shall say, the Lord is my God.

this is prophesy of Jesus and the cross and the day when Isreal realizies Jesus as king and Lord.

In Jeremiah 31:35 Thus saith th Lord, which giveth the sun for a light by day, and the ordinances of the moon and of the stars for light by night, which devideth the sea when the waves thereof roar; the Lord of hosts is his name:

Jeremiah 31:36 If those ordinances depart from before me, saith the Lord, then the seed of Isreal also shall cease from being a nation before me for ever.

Jeremiah 31:37 Thus saith the Lord; If heaven above can be measured, and the foundations of the earth searched out benneath, I will also cast off all the seed Isreal for all that they have done, saith the Lord,

Romans 11:26 And so all Isreal shall be saved: as it is written, "There shall come out of Sion the Deliverer, and shall turn away ungodliness from Jacob:

Romans 11:27 For this is my covenant unto them, when I shall take away their sins.

these verses are related to Zech 12:10

Jeremiah 32:37 Behold I will gather them out of all countries, whither I have driven them in mine anger, and in my fury, and in great wrath; and I will cause them to dwell safely:

Jeremiah 32:38 And they shall be my people, and I will be their God:

Jeremiah 32:39 And I will give them one heart, and one way, that they may fear me for ever, for the good of them, and of their children after them.

Jeremiah 32:40 And I will make an everlasting covenant with them, that I will not turn away from them, to do them good; but I will put my fear in there hearts, that they shall not depart from me.

Jeremiah 32:41 Yea, I will rejoice over them to them good, and I will plant them in this land assuredly with my whole heart and with my whole soul.

Jeremiah 32:42 For thus saith the Lo9rd like as I have brought all this evil upon this people, so will I bring upon them all the good that I have promised them.

take note that Isreal was scattered 70 AD before that time single nations took them into captivity, we are seeing prophesy being fulfilled in our time, in 1947 isreal became a nation, if you read Ezekiel chapter 37 there is further revelation on Isreal being born, and when life is breathed into her. Isreal will still go through Jacobs trouble but the Lord will come and fight against those nations that surround her, then she will enter into the 1000 year raign with Jesus as Lord.

I believe that Believers will be raptured before the tribulation period.

Matt: 2431 And he shall send his angels with a great soun of a trumphet, and the shall gather together his elect from the four winds, from one end of heave to the other.

Since Christ is returning with his saints, they would have had to been taken up, (Zech 14:5) now those who are beheaded during the tribulation, they are those who observed the angels mesage in Rev 14:6 and 14:7 and had the 2 prophets and the 144000 witnesses, they are they, who do not recieve the mark of the beast.

There is soooo much error on that link that it's hard to know where to begin. I'll just give 2 short examples;

From early Christian times the church fathers applied this chapter to Jerusalem's demise. The Second Coming Bible says Cyril and Theophylact held the view; Hengstenberg also cites Jerome and "several others, particularly of the fathers" who applied this chapter "to the captivity by the Romans." Merrill Unger, the millennial writer acknowledged that Zechariah's prophecy was applied to A.D. 70 by "many early writers."

This implies that since some people interpreted this prophecy way back then to be fulfilled that it MUST be correct.

It ain't.

These are also the same people who thought that God took the kingdom from Israel and gave it to Rome. I bet they were surprised on May 15, 1948 when Israel came back to the land.

Nah...they just spiritualize the miraculous fulfillment of prophecy into irrelevance. :t2:

A.) Disprove the parallel between Zechariah 14:7 and Matthew 24:36. But a concordance search reveals that there are only two verses in the entire Bible that speak of a day known only to the Lord,

Did this guy go to seminary?

I didn't...and yet I can think off the top of my head of few examples of "a day known only to the Lord". The most relevant is in Acts 1:7 when Jesus speaks of the kingdom being restored to Israel.
